Severe Thunderstorm Warning
National Weather Service Riverton WY
112 PM MDT Thu Jun 25 2026

The National Weather Service in Riverton has issued a

*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
  South central Fremont County in central Wyoming...

* Until 200 PM MDT.

* At 111 PM MDT, a severe thunderstorm was located near South Pass
  City, which is 28 miles south of Lander, moving east at 30 mph.

  H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ts, quarter size hail, heavy rainfall, and 
           frequent lightning .

  SOURCE...Radar indicated.

  IMPACT...Hail damage to vehicles is expected. Expect wind damage 
           to roofs, siding, and trees.

* This severe thunderstorm will remain over mainly rural areas of
  south central Fremont County, including the following locations...
  Atlantic City.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

Remain alert for a possible tornado! Tornadoes can develop quickly
from severe thunderstorms. If you spot a tornado go at once into the
basement or small central room in a sturdy structure.

For your protection move to an interior room on the lowest floor of a
building.

Heavy rainfall is occurring with this storm, and may lead to flash 
flooding. Do not drive your vehicle through flooded roadways.
